No Time to Die: IMAX Poster Released by MGM

Shot with IMAX cameras, MGM releases poster for No Time to Die, hyping up the James Bond film’s premium format screenings.

25th James Bond, “No time to die” sees Daniel Craig reprise the role of Bond once more, and a new poster promoting the movie’s release in IMAX theaters has been released.

This is the first Bond film to use the large film format, and it will hit IMAX theaters a day ahead of regular screenings, on April 9.
The poster shows Craig as Bond on a motorcycle, looking very mean and ready for action.

Certainly meaning director Cary Fukunaga designed the film for the biggest screens possible.
Considering how spectacle-driven the Bond films are, many viewers were probably already planning on catching new Bond adventure at the multiplex.
